Advantage , disadvantage of NPC Advantages Compared to 1200V IGBT halfbridge • • • • Total +/- supply voltage is shared 3 level voltage on output - smaller output current ripple All 600V components - are faster All 600V components - have smaller voltage drop Disadvantages Compared to 1200V IGBT halfbridge • More components to handle – 10 against 4 • 4 IGBTs to drive (3 floating) against 2 (1 floating) 25-Jan-08 Page 9 Information is Vincotech Confidential & Proprietary. Solar inverter application Halfbridge Halfbridge (Trench IGBT) (Fast IGBT) NPC (Mixed) T1,T2,FREDs T1,T2,FREDs T1,D1,T3, T2,D2,T4 Static losses 2*(11W+1W)= 24 W 2*(20W+1W)= 42 W 2*(8W+3W+8W)= 38 W Switching losses 2*(30W+12W)= 84 W 2*(15W+9W)= 48 W 2*(2W+0W+0W)= 4W Total losses 108 W 90 W 42 W Efficiency 96,8 % 97,4 % 98,8 % 25-Jan-08 Page 23 Information is Vincotech Confidential & Proprietary.
